Machine Box Maker
A manufacturing job that uses machines to perform box-making processes for cardboard and paper containers, handling a series of tasks from material adjustment to machine operation, quality inspection, and maintenance.
Machine Press Worker
Industrial production technician who operates metal press machines to manufacture automotive parts, home appliance parts, etc.
Scraping Worker
Scraping workers carefully scrape the surface of metal parts using hand tools to precisely finish to design dimensions and smoothness.
Metal Materials and Products Polisher
A job that polishes the surfaces of metal materials and products to achieve a smooth and glossy finish.
Metal Cutting Equipment Operator (Using Blades)
Occupation involving operating cutting machines using blades to cut metal materials to specified shapes and dimensions.
Metal Wire Product Manufacturer
This occupation involves manufacturing nails, wire products, fence parts, etc., through processes such as cold drawing, bending, forming, and surface treatment of metal wires.
Metal Forging Worker
A technical job that heats metal materials to high temperatures and uses hammers or press machines to strike and compress them, imparting the specified shape and mechanical properties.
Deflashing Worker (Synthetic Resin)
Specialized occupation that removes excess parts (flash and gates) from synthetic resin products molded by injection molding, etc., and shapes the products.
Sewer Bricklayer
Civil engineering worker who stacks bricks and mortar to build the walls of manholes and conduits in sewerage facilities.
Lumber Shop Owner
Lumber shop owners procure lumber, manage inventory and perform quality checks, and provide sales and delivery services to residential builders and general customers.
